INTERNAL CONFLICTS Princes Arslan and his companions face a long journey to Peshawar Citadel, a fortresss surrounded by treacherous mountains. While a chance encounter leaves Narsus with a new comrade and admirer, Arslan's group must face the bloodthirsty son of Kharlan, Zandeh, who is eager to avenge his father's death. Despite creating constant setbacks for Arslan, matters on the enemy's side are far from a united front. In the Lusitanianoccupied capitcal of Ecbatana, King Innocentis VII and his advisers are at odds with the radical ideas of the Holy Knights Templar.
